Product Description:
MODEL- PNOTEPROC8         VENDOR- AMERICAN POWER CONVERSION- APC

FEATURES- SurgeArrest NotebookPRO C8 W/TEL/NET 100-240V
Reliable power protection for Notebook computers, fax and answering
machines.
Protecting just the AC line for a notebook computer is not enough.
Lightning or other damaging surges can enter and destroy your
equipment through the phone line as well. The SurgeArrest Notebook
Protector protects both paths - and guarantees it!
Includes Surge Unit, 1.8 Meter Tel Cable (2), 30 cm Network Patch
Cable, Cord Management Straps, User Manual.
* IEEE let-through rating and UL 1449 compliance
IEEE tests simulate a surge of 6,000 volts, such as in a direct
lightning hit. Let through rating indicates the maximum voltage that
will reach your equipment when suppressed by an APC Surge Protector.
Typical equipment, such as computers and home electronics, are built to
withstand surges up to 500 volts, thus 330V let through volts would not
put any stress on your equipment. APC Surge Protector's let through
rating exceeds ULs toughest standard (UL 1449) of let through rating of
less than 330 volts.
* Data-line Protection
Reliable power protection for Notebook computers and data line
protection for a modem, fax, phone or answering machine.
* Noise Filtering
SurgeArrest attenuates EMI/RFI line noise that can cause data errors and
keyboard lockups, ensuring better performance of protected equipment.
* Cord Management
To help organize power cords.
* Fail Safe Mode
Most other surge suppressors continue to let power through even after
their circuits have been damaged, leaving your equipment exposed to
future surges. APCs Surge Protectors fail safe, which means that once
the circuit of an APC Surge Protector has been compromised the unit
disconnects equipment from the power supply ensuring that no damaging
surges reach your equipment.
* Protection working indicator
SurgeArrest will warn you if its circuitry has been damaged by heavy
strike or power line surge and it is unable to provide 100% protection.
If still under warranty, APC will then replace your damaged SurgeArrest
free of charge.

-- SPECIFICATIONs -----------------------------------
OUTPUT SPECs- Outlets : (1) IEC 320-C8
INPUT SPECs - Nominal voltage : 120 Volts
Frequency : 50/60 Hz
Connection Type : IEC 320 C8
Max. Line Current : 4 Amp per phase
SURGE PROTECTION & FILTERING-
Surge energy rating: 180 Joules
Peak Current : 6.50 kAmps (normal mode)
NM Surge Response
Time : 1 ns
Dataline Protection: RJ-11 Modem/Fax protection (two wire
single line).
RJ45 10/100BaseT Ethernet protection
Let Through Voltage
Rating : < 330
APPROVALS - CSA, FCC Part 68, NOM, UL Listed
SIZE - 1.26"w x 1.08"h x 3.86"d WT.- 0.20 lbs.
